Viking Jupiter Delivered with Thordon Water Lubricated Propulsion Arrangement Viking Jupiter, the 47,800gt cruise ship built at Fincantieri’s shipyard in Ancona, Italy for Viking Cruises, has been delivered with a Thordon Bearings’ seawater- lubricated propeller shaft system. It is the sixth Viking cruise ship to be fitted out with the COMPAC bearing arrangement. Two 930 passenger-capacity sisterships, Viking Tellus and Viking Venus, currently undergoing construction at Fincantieri and slated for delivery in 2021, have also been specified with the pollution-free Thordon system. Further newbuilds of the same class have also been ordered for delivery between 2022 and 2027, though supply contracts have yet to be finalised.
